ResetPasswordCodeRequiredState class
Classe base para o estado requerido de ação num fluxo de autenticação.
- Extends
-
ResetPasswordState<ResetPasswordCodeRequiredStateParameters>
Propriedades
| state |
O tipo de estado. |
Métodos
| get |
Recebe o comprimento do código enviado. |
| resend |
Reenvia outro código de acesso único se o anterior não tiver sido verificado |
| submit |
Submete um código de acesso único que o utilizador do cliente recebeu no seu email para continuar o fluxo de redefinição de palavra-passe. |
Detalhes do Construtor
ResetPasswordCodeRequiredState(ResetPasswordCodeRequiredStateParameters)
new ResetPasswordCodeRequiredState(stateParameters: ResetPasswordCodeRequiredStateParameters)
Parâmetros
- stateParameters
-
ResetPasswordCodeRequiredStateParameters
Detalhes de Propriedade
stateType
O tipo de estado.
stateType: string
Valor de Propriedade
string
Detalhes de Método
getCodeLength()
Recebe o comprimento do código enviado.
function getCodeLength(): number
Devoluções
number
O comprimento do código.
resendCode()
Reenvia outro código de acesso único se o anterior não tiver sido verificado
function resendCode(): Promise<ResetPasswordResendCodeResult>
Devoluções
Promise<ResetPasswordResendCodeResult>
O resultado da operação.
submitCode(string)
Submete um código de acesso único que o utilizador do cliente recebeu no seu email para continuar o fluxo de redefinição de palavra-passe.
function submitCode(code: string): Promise<ResetPasswordSubmitCodeResult>
Parâmetros
- code
-
string
O código a submeter.
Devoluções
Promise<ResetPasswordSubmitCodeResult>
O resultado da operação.